This chapter introduces quantum gates—a set of basic unitary (and therefore reversible) operations on qubits used in information processing applications. Nonfactorable operations on multiple qubits are of particular importance. In such gates, a unitary operation is applied on one of two qubits, depending on the state of the other. These are called controlled gates since one qubit effectively controls another.
